PELHAM - Charles E. Sargent, 86, died Aug. 29, 2011, in Derry. He was born on May 1, 1925, in Andover, Mass., the son of Ross E. and Adele (Deveau) Sargent. He worked for a telephone company in various capacities and retired in 1984 as a central office design supervisor with 32 years of service. He enjoyed travel with family and friends, skiing, golf and computers. He had a wide range of interests over the years that included woodworking, following Grand Prix and sports car racing, participating as a navigator in sports car rallies. He earned a private pilot's license, enjoyed growing grapes and making wine, and repairing antique clocks. In addition to his wife, Nancy (Melendy), he is survived by his son, Charles R. Sargent and wife, Robin, of Deerfield; three grandchildren, Charles and Rebecca of Deerfield, and Derek of Manchester; his son, Michael, of Nevada; his sister-in-law, Charlotte Sargent of Tewksbury, Mass.; her two children, Ross of Pelham, and Robin (Sargent) Murch of Dunstable, Mass.; and many cousins. . SERVICES: An hour of gathering is Friday, Sept. 2, from 10 to 11 a.m., followed immediately by a memorial service at 11 a.m. at The Cremation Society of New Hampshire, 243 Hanover St., in Manchester. Memorial donations may be made to the American Lung Association at American Lung Association National Headquarters, 1301 Pennsylvania Ave., NW, Suite 800, Washington, DC 20004 (www.lungusa.org/donate).
